Pipestone, Minnesota, located in Pipestone County, has a current population of 4,189 residents, according to the 2020 U.S. Census. This small city is known for its rich Native American history and the famous Pipestone National Monument, which preserves the quarries where the sacred pipestone is harvested for making ceremonial pipes. Another notable landmark is the Pipestone County Historical Society, which offers insights into the local history and culture.

The city is also home to several neighborhoods, including the historic downtown area, which features a variety of local businesses and community events. Economically, Pipestone has a diverse base, with agriculture playing a significant role, particularly in the production of corn and soybeans. The city has also seen growth in sectors such as healthcare and retail, contributing to its stability and development. The annual Pipestone County Fair, held every August, showcases local agriculture and crafts, further highlighting the community's strong ties to its agricultural roots.
